5. Building a Local SEO Foundation: The First 30 Days

A solid local SEO foundation sets the stage for all other tactics. Follow this 30‑day plan:

  1. Claim & Verify Google Business Profile. Add accurate NAP (Name, Address, Phone) data.
  2. Complete Every Section. Hours, services, photos, and a compelling description with “online marketing services near me.”
  3. Acquire Citations. List your business in at least 15 reputable local directories (Yelp, BBB, city chambers).
  4. Generate Initial Reviews. Offer a simple email request after each sale.
  5. On‑Page Optimization. Update title tags, header tags, and schema markup for location.

Example: A local gym completed the 30‑day checklist and saw a 2‑position jump for “gym near me” within three weeks.

Tip: Use a citation‑building tool like BrightLocal to track consistency.

Common mistake: Ignoring the “service area” field in Google Business Profile; this limits the area Google shows you in.

6. Paid Advertising That Targets “Near Me” Audiences

Organic rankings take time, but paid ads put you front‑and‑center instantly. Key tactics:

  • Geo‑Fence Targeting. Show ads only to users within a specific radius (e.g., 10 mi) of your storefront.
  • Location Extensions. Add address, phone, and direction links directly in Google Ads.
  • Ad Copy. Use “online marketing services near me” and city name in headlines.
  • Local Landing Pages. Create a page for each city or neighborhood to improve relevance and Quality Score.

Example: A small B2B consulting firm used a 5‑mile geo‑fence around Dallas, resulting in a 4.5% conversion rate—double the statewide average.

Tip: Track calls with a unique phone number for each ad group to measure ROI accurately.

Warning: Broad “near me” match types can waste budget on irrelevant searches; always use phrase or exact match when possible.

8. Reputation Management: Turning Reviews into Revenue

Online reviews are the new word‑of‑mouth for local searches. An agency that manages your reputation should:

  1. Monitor reviews on Google, Yelp, and industry‑specific sites.
  2. Respond promptly—within 24 hours for positive, 12 hours for negative.
  3. Implement an automated email request after each transaction.
  4. Encourage photo reviews for higher trust.

Example: A boutique law firm increased its Google rating from 3.6 to 4.8 stars after a systematic review‑request program, leading to a 27% rise in consultation bookings.

Tip: Use a tool like Reputation.com or GatherUp to consolidate review monitoring.

Warning: Paying for fake reviews can lead to penalties and loss of trust.

9. Measuring Success: Metrics That Matter for Local Campaigns

To prove ROI, focus on these key performance indicators (KPIs):

Metric Why It Matters Typical Tool
Google Business Profile Impressions Shows visibility in local pack Google Business Dashboard
Organic “near me” Rankings Directly tied to search intent SEMrush / Ahrefs
Local Landing Page Conversions Tracks leads from geo‑specific pages Google Analytics
Click‑through Rate (CTR) on Geo‑targeted Ads Ad relevance Google Ads
Number of New Reviews per Month Influences trust & ranking BirdEye, ReviewTrackers

Example: After three months, a coffee shop saw a 60% increase in Google Business Profile impressions and a 22% lift in foot traffic, confirming the campaign’s effectiveness.

Tip: Set quarterly targets for each KPI and review them with your agency.

Common mistake: Focusing solely on traffic volume without looking at conversion metrics; high traffic with low leads is wasted spend.

14.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What does “online marketing services near me” actually mean for SEO?

It signals high‑intent, location‑based searches. Google tries to match the user with businesses that are physically close and relevant, often showing a “local pack” with maps and reviews.

How long does it take to rank in the local pack?

Typically 4–12 weeks for low‑competition keywords after proper GMB optimization and citation building. More competitive markets may need 3–6 months.

Do I need a separate website for each city I serve?

Not necessarily. Well‑structured location pages (e.g., /services/denver) can rank for multiple cities while keeping link equity centralized.

Can I manage my own “near me” ads without an agency?

Yes, but an agency brings geo‑fence expertise, conversion tracking setup, and ongoing optimization that most small business owners lack time for.

How important are reviews compared to rankings?

Both matter. Reviews influence click‑through rates and Google’s local ranking algorithm. A 4‑star rating with many reviews can outrank a higher‑ranked business with few or no reviews.

Is it worth investing in both SEO and PPC for local visibility?

Absolutely. SEO builds sustainable organic traffic, while PPC delivers immediate exposure. Using both creates a “dual‑track” approach that dominates the SERP.

What is the best way to track phone‑call leads?

Use unique tracking numbers (via CallRail or Google Forwarding Numbers) for each campaign. This ties calls directly to ad spend and keyword performance.

Should I focus on “online marketing services near me” or more specific terms?

Start broad with the primary keyword, then expand into long‑tail variations like “affordable SEO agency near me” or “social media management in [city]” to capture niche intent.
